Until eventually the roots expand outward and stabilize the higher bodyweight of your canopy of the landscape trees, landscapers frequently stake palms for approximately 1 calendar year soon after planting. Straps and braces must be taken out in order that they do not constrict vascular tissues in the course of enlargement in the trunk since it grows.

Ornamental employs: Right now, palms are precious as ornamental crops and are frequently grown alongside streets in tropical and subtropical cities. Chamaedorea elegans is a popular houseplant which is developed indoors for its low maintenance. Farther north, palms are a common characteristic in botanical gardens or as indoor vegetation.

It is actually hard to help you save palm seeds. They are killed by cooling them, which is the traditional way of trying to keep uncommon seeds for the longer term. Also, planting uncommon species in parks can never genuinely recreate the wild locations they originate from, as well as the crops might not do effectively in these parks.[twelve]

They're called “Jelly” Palms as a result of extremely sweet, orange jelly their fruit produces. A lot of people describe these fruits as tasting just like a mix involving pineapple and bananas.

It is vitally hardy and might withstand loads of harsh environments. It's sluggish growing, taking on to 70-a hundred yrs to reach its whole peak. It may are in colder environments.
